Most common voltage ratings for AC units are 115, 125 and 220 volts, and amperage rating can run from 15 to 20 amps. The lower two voltage ratings are common in smaller units, while units with a rating higher than 15,000 BTUs will require a 220-volt circuit. Measure the amperage on the start wire with the wire centered in the clamp and multiply by 2652. Now, measure the voltage across the capacitor and divide the amperage x 2652 by that voltage to find the capacitance in MFD. If the under-load MFD is less than 10% low, we suggest replacement. The reading should slowly move towards infinity.On this Goodman GSC130361FA condenser, the "C" Common terminal of the dual run capacitor was attached to the red (RD) and purple (PU) wire. The "F" FAN terminal was connected to the brown (BR) wire and the HERM compressor terminal was attached to the yellow (YL) wire. A "Hard Start" kit can be used to (supposedly) increase the life span of an air conditioner's compressor. The "Hard Start" kit is comprised of a large capacitor and a special relay. The operation of the Hard Start kit is fairly simple.
